Chayote Leaves Juice:
This is a lesser-known yet nutrient-packed powerhouse perfect for kick-starting your day. This refreshing green juice is derived from the leaves of the chayote plant, (its fruit, as nutrient rich and edible vegetable but usually considered as pig food in many African localities) which have been traditionally used in various cultures for their medicinal properties. Packed with essential vitamins such as vitamin C, vitamin K, and folate, chayote leaf juice boosts your immune system, helps with blood clotting, and promotes healthy cell growth. It's also rich in minerals like calcium, magnesium, and potassium, which are crucial for strong bones and blood pressure regulation. With a wealth of antioxidants, including flavonoids and polyphenols, this juice provides anti-inflammatory effects and may help reduce oxidative stress. Whether you want to improve your digestion, regulate blood sugar levels, or simply add a nutritious twist to your morning routine, chayote leaf juice is a fantastic option for a revitalizing breakfast drink.
A tropical delight, chayote leaves are rich in fiber, aiding digestion and promoting gut health. Their mild flavor makes them a versatile addition to any juice.

Pumpkin Leaves juice:
Step into the world of pumpkin leaves juice, a delightful and nutritious addition to your breakfast table. This vibrant green elixir is crafted from the leaves of the pumpkin plant, which are known for their large, lobed appearance and rich nutrient profile.One cup of pumpkin leaves is rich in vitamins A and C, calcium, iron, manganese, and phosphorus.
Pumpkin leaves juice is more than just a refreshing drink; it’s a health booster that offers a variety of benefits:
- Heart Health: The soluble fiber in pumpkin leaves is a fantastic way to support heart health! It helps lower cholesterol absorption, keeping your heart happy and healthy.
- Bone Strength: Pumpkin leaves are a great source of calcium and phosphorus, which help to keep our bones and teeth strong. They're especially beneficial for children and mothers!
- Eye Health: Pumpkin leaves are packed with vitamin A, which helps to prevent age-related eye issues.
Diabetes Management: Pumpkin leaves have a hypoglycemic effect that can help regulate blood sugar levels. - Skin Health: The vitamin C in pumpkin leaves supports wound healing and promotes healthy skin.
- Cancer Prevention: Their high fiber content and antioxidants may lower the risk of certain cancers.

Cauliflower Leaves (Caulileaves Juice):
Unveil the hidden gem of breakfast beverages with cauliflower leaves juice, a nutritional powerhouse that’s often overlooked. These verdant leaves are not just a garnish; they’re a source of profound health benefits and vital nutrients. Cauliflower leaves are packed with protein, offering more than twice the amount found in the cauliflower itself! They also provide a substantial amount of dietary fiber, which is essential for digestive health. And they're an excellent source of calcium, with a whopping 626 mg per 100 g of fresh leaves!
Let’s explore this snapshot of the components and health benefits of cauliflower leaves juice:
- Protein Power: It is the best protein provider on the market. It's packed with protein, more than cauliflower, and it's an absolute must for anyone looking to build muscle and repair tissue!
- Fiber-Rich: Its fiber content will improve your digestion and give your gut a healthy boost.
- Mineral-Dense: It's an impressive source of iron and phosphorus, which are essential for healthy blood and sturdy bones.
- Antioxidant-Abundant: It's bursting with antioxidants, which fight inflammation and may help guard against diseases like cancer.
- Heart-Healthy: It's loaded with omega-3 fatty acids and vitamin C, which make it a heart-healthy choice you can feel good about.
- Calcium Champion: Its high calcium content promotes strong bones and teeth, making it a smart choice for everyone!

Dandelion:
Dandelion, known scientifically as Taraxacum officinale, is not just a common yard weed but a botanical powerhouse. Every part of the dandelion - from root to flower- is packed with health-promoting properties1. Savor the pleasant bitterness natural wellness of dandelion juice, a traditional elixir that’s making a modern comeback as a nutrient-dense breakfast option.
Here’s what makes dandelion juice a remarkable choice for your morning routine:
-
Nutrient-Rich: Dandelion leaves are a powerhouse of nutrition, packed with vitamins A, C, K, and E, plus folate and various B vitamins, along with minerals like iron, calcium, magnesium, and potassium.
-
Antioxidant Powerhouse: Bursting with beta-carotene and polyphenols, dandelion juice is your go-to for protecting cells from damage and reducing oxidative stress.
-
Anti-Inflammatory: Loaded with polyphenols, dandelion has the potential to lower inflammation markers, offering benefits for heart health.
-
Blood Sugar Regulation: Some research suggests dandelion may help regulate blood sugar levels, a boon for those managing diabetes.
-
Cholesterol Management: The bioactive compounds in dandelion can work wonders in lowering cholesterol, promoting cardiovascular wellness.
-
Liver Health: Traditionally celebrated for its liver-boosting properties, dandelion juice may assist your liver in detoxifying the body.
-
Weight Management: With its natural diuretic effects, dandelion can help you shed excess fluid, supporting your weight loss journey.
-
Digestive Aid: Known for its digestive benefits, dandelion juice may have a gentle laxative effect, helping to keep your digestion regular.

Waterleaf juice:
This delicious juice comes from the Talinum fruticosum or Talinum triangulare, which are vibrant green leaves that you'll find in various cultures around the world. People love it for its crunchy texture and tangy flavor! Refresh your morning routine with the invigorating essence of waterleaf juice, a nutritional marvel that’s as delicious as it is nourishing.
Waterleaf juice is a real treat for your body! It's packed with essential nutrients that help keep you healthy and happy. It's got lots of vitamins A, B, C, and E, which are super important for keeping your body in good shape. It's also got calcium and phosphorus, which help keep your bones strong and healthy, especially if you're a woman over 60 dealing with osteoporosis. Plus, it's got iron, which is essential for preventing anemia and keeping your brain in tip-top shape!.
Remember: You can mix the water leaf juice with other fruits or vegetables to create a more complex and flavorful drink. For example, you can blend it with pineapple, mango, or cucumber for a refreshing beverage. To enhance the taste and refreshment of the drink, you can chill it in the refrigerator before serving. You can also add ice cubes for a colder beverage.

Bitterleaf Juice:
Have you ever heard of drinking bitterleaf juice while fasting as a cure for various ailments? It's a classic African remedy, renowned for its medicinal qualities while being mostly popular for making the famous African dish Ndolé. Traditionally used in specific cases of illness, this vegetable is juiced as a routine for its immense health benefits. Embark on a journey to wellness with the robust flavors of this juice, an extraordinary beverage extracted from the leaves of the Vernonia amygdalina. Bitterleaf juice is a nutrient powerhouse, rich in vitamins A, C, E, B1, and B2, essential for optimal health. Additionally, it contains vital minerals like iron and potassium, crucial for blood health and maintaining electrolyte balance.
The health benefits of bitterleaf juice are vast and varied. Bitterleaf juice is a real superfood! It's packed with amazing health benefits. Its powerful antioxidants help fight free radicals and reduce oxidative stress, which can help lower the risk of chronic diseases like cancer and heart disease. Plus, it has incredible antimicrobial properties that can help keep certain bacteria and parasites at bay. This makes it a powerful ally in preventing infections and supporting the body’s natural defenses.
Adding bitterleaf juice to your breakfast can help manage diabetes by regulating blood sugar levels. Its anti-inflammatory properties are significant, as they can reduce chronic inflammation, a common cause of many modern health problems. There are different ways of extracting juice from raw vegetables. The first is to simply grate
or pound them, which is great for veggies according to the consistency, then squeeze them by any means possible. The second is to use a raw vegetable juice extractor.
Finally, you can crush the veggies using a blender
and squeeze them by any means possible. The first two methods may preserve the nutrients better, and the best is a slow masticating extractor. You may acquire the necessary must have essentials for your juicing journey following this link.
In order to improve the taste of anyone of these juices mentioned, the use of fruits juice like pineapples, apples, oranges, and other sweet juicy fruits will do the trick. Also adding ginger, turmeric or pepper for brings and additional kick or spiciness or color for those who prefer or want to experiment different flavors.
